Job Description
Waters Advanced Diagnostics business is seeking a Senior Bioinformatics Scientist to join a highly multi-disciplinary team developing new infectious disease diagnostic technologies. This individual will be expected to develop new methods and tools for data analysis and interpretation, including translating data into clinically actionable decision algorithms to support our customers and patients. The role will require extremely strong communication skills, and an ability to translate highly technical information into meaningful insights.
Responsibilities:
Innovate, develop, train and validate automated algorithms to translate extensive microbiological datasets into clinically actionable decisions.
Collaborate to develop descriptive models and metrics from instrument platform data to enable exploratory data analysis and decision algorithm training.
Support project team activities by developing and maintaining algorithm and data analysis pipelines that collect, process and analyze, and display experimental data.
Collaborate with clinical and project teams to plan and analyze studies, experiments, and surveys; use statistics fundamentals to support and facilitate strategic decision making for management and project teams.
Program, document, and validate software code to execute data handling tasks, perform data analysis and produce data visualization results.
As a member of the R&D systems engineering and bioinformatics team, assist teams with identifying design risks and work to implement process improvement initiatives.
Serve as statistics and informatics subject-matter expert, mentor, and teacher to cross-functional teams
Present analyses and interpretations to internal and external customers.
Provide data analysis deliverables for projects to meet schedules and goals.
Review and/or prepare formal written reports/documents for distribution within and outside the department.
QUALIFCATIONS
Education:
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science/Engineering, Bioinformatics, Statistics or a related field is required
Masters degree in Computer Science/Engineering, Bioinformatics, Statistics or a related field preferred
Required Experience:
3+ years of equivalent experience
Proficiency with Python, R, or similar data scripting / programming language is required
Demonstrated database management skills and familiarity with SQL required
Strong communication skills and ability to discuss data, modeling, and analysis with technical and non-technical audiences
A high degree of professionalism, customer focus, and organizational skills is required
Self-Motivated Learner
Preferred Experience:
Prior experience working within a regulated device or healthcare industry is preferred
Coursework or experience in statistics fundamentals
Ability to interpret project level requirements and develop programming specifications, as appropriate
Experience with Software production and Test management tools
Demonstrable scientific experimental design and data science experience preferred.
Clear understanding of fundamentals of biological sciences: specifically, biology or biochemistry experience
Knowledge in clinical microbiology is a plus.

Salary Range Information
$95,900.00 - $153,400.00 USD AnnualScience & R&D pay context
Based on 578 disclosed Science & R&D salaries on RoleSuite, the role pays a median of $141K/year, with most offers between $105K and $178K (10th–90th percentile: $85K–$223K).
Becton Dickinson ranks among the higher-paying employers for this role, at a $176K median across 3 disclosed postings.
This posting lists $96K–$153K, below the $141K market median.
